Description

Experience: Minimum 4 years of professional experience in Software development.
Programming Expertise: Proficiency in Object-Oriented Programming, with expertise in Python (preferred) and other programming languages
Good understanding of algorithms, data structures, and design patterns.
CI/CD Knowledge: Experience with Jenkins or similar tools for continuous integration and deployment processes.
Code Quality: A passion for writing efficient, maintainable, and testable code, including creating unit tests.
Agile Practices: Familiarity with Agile methodologies and working in Scrum/Kanban environments.
Version Control: Proficiency in Git for managing source code and collaborating with teams.

Good to Have:
Experience in Linux environment is a plus
Experience with process automation tools, such as Camunda or similar frameworks

Education

Any Gradute